Inter Harmonic THD Amplification of Voltage Source Converter: Concept and Case Study

Abstract

In this letter, with the consideration of both PLL and the inter-harmonic voltage perturbation, a technical concept of “inter-harmonic total harmonic distortion (THD) amplification” has been presented, by which a hidden output feature of voltage source converter (VSC) has been unveiled. The phenomenon has been explained in theory that the THD of current is greater than the THD of voltage under the inter-harmonic perturbation during the particular frequency range. The detailed frequency range and boundary characteristics have been given for reference. Both the theoretical analysis and experimental results based on RT-LAB validate the proposed inter-harmonic THD amplification phenomenon. This letter could deepen the understanding of the fundamental THD theory, and provide a new way to evaluate the grid integration performance of VSCs.
